โš ๏ธ Symptoms to Watch For

Vomiting, diarrhea, skin irritation, respiratory issues

๐Ÿ“‹ What You Need to Know

Pool algaecides contain copper compounds or quaternary ammonium that are toxic to pets. Keep pets away from treated pools until chemicals dissipate.

Source: ASPCA Animal Poison Control
๐Ÿšจ If your dog ingested this, act fast
Call ASPCA Poison Control: (888) 426-4435 or your emergency vet immediately.
